2013-03-16 15 views
5

Per avere una precisione molto precisa in un'applicazione Android che sto costruendo, vorrei utilizzare il posizionamento di Egnos. Ho guardato l'app di prova e l'SDK ma sembra che sia necessaria un'antenna bluetooth esterna. C'è un modo per farlo funzionare su un dispositivo Android senza materiale aggiuntivo? Forse alcuni dispositivi sono completamente compatibili con egnos/waas?egnos positionning in un dispositivo Android

lettura loro doc, ho anche visto che usano R & algoritmi D a una maggiore precisione (anche se non è nel recommandation ufficiale). Non è possibile utilizzare questi miglioramenti senza egnos, solo con un comune GPS Android?

risposta

2

Riceverai i segnali EGNOS tramite l'antenna normale. nell'area della città densa potrebbe a volte accadere che il dispositivo non possa vedere nessuno dei due stelliti EGNOS.

EGNOS è supportato dai ricevitori GPS di oggi, è abilitato di default.

Dove hai le informazioni che ti servono un'antenna esterna? Non è possibile collegare un'antenna GPS Bluetooth, una cosa del genere non esiste. Un'antenna GPS deve essere collegata via cavo.

Che ciò che esiste sono ricevitori GPS esterni con antenna integrata, collegati via bluetooth.

+0

È possibile scaricare l'SDK Android su http://egnos-portal.gsa.europa.eu/developer-platform/egnos-toolkits/egnos-sdk, anche un'app demo che funziona solo se un'antenna è collegata a un ricevitore Bluetooth che deve essere associato al telefono. Non sembra esserci nessun altro modo di utilizzare l'SDK, in quanto ha bisogno di ottenere dati che non sono consentiti dallo stack Android; Forse Egnos è supportato di default su GPS, ma non sembra essere vero per i telefoni (secondo il loro sito) che hanno solo un chip AGPS. Abbiamo una precisione di localizzazione molto scarsa sul dispositivo Android, quindi Egnos sarebbe molto interessante! – Rolintocour

+0

Ho letto la pubblicità di quell'azienda.su iphone non ne hai bisogno, quella compagnia vuole che tu pensi di averne bisogno. egnos è abilitato su iphone e funziona bene. ma perché ne hai bisogno su Android, vuoi usare un ricevitore esterno? anche prima misura quanti metri è il tuo errore medio di posizione Android? 3m (con Egnos abilitato) o 6m (in genere nessun Egnos) – AlexWien

3

Il thread sembra più vecchio di due anni ma vorrei gentilmente aggiungere le righe di seguito.

Come mi è stato anche risposto direttamente "europee Satellite Services Provider (http://www.essp-sas.eu)", Rolintocour è giusto che EGNOS non è attualmente una tecnologia abilitato su smartphone senza l'aiuto di ulteriori parti metalliche (esterni) (dispositivi) - come è scritto nella citazione qui sotto.

Se gli editori non prenderà in considerazione come una pubblicità normale, GloPos (http://www.glopos.com) ha un certo potenziale per essere una valida alternativa a tali precise tecnologie SBAS (EGNOS, WAAS ecc), se la sua precisione può essere migliorata di più, dal momento che lo fa non richiede alcun hardware (esterno) aggiuntivo (dispositivi).

qui "europee Satellite Services Provider (http://www.essp-sas.eu)" 's risposta è per quanto riguarda il soggetto (come del 10 giugno 2015):

Le informazioni EGNOS può essere ricevuto attraverso due mezzi diversi:

  1. EGNOS Satelliti geostazionari (GEO) Signal-In-Space (EGNOS Open Service) con ricevitore GPS compatibile con SBAS (WAAS/EGNOS). Poiché non sono disponibili molti chipset attualmente disponibili negli smartphone commerciali, questa opzione potrebbe non essere raccomandata a meno che non sia sicuro che lo smartphone possa processare EGNOS .:

  2. EGNOS Data Access Service (EDAS) che richiede un ricevitore/dispositivo GPS/sistema che fornisce dati grezzi GPS e con capacità di elaborazione dei dati EDAS e connessi a Internet.

    Sfortunatamente, per quanto ne sappiamo non ci sono smartphone con tecnologia EGNOS attualmente sul mercato. Gli smartphone normalmente includono un chipset GPS che fornisce la soluzione di posizione al sistema operativo/livello applicativo. Per utilizzare EGNOS, è necessario accedere ai messaggi di incremento EGNOS tramite un dispositivo esterno o, preferibilmente, su Internet tramite, ad esempio, il servizio EDAS SISNeT.EDAS SISNeT fornisce un accesso in tempo reale ai messaggi dei satelliti GEO di EGNOS trasmessi attraverso internet utilizzando il protocollo SISNeT. Fare riferimento al documento di definizione del servizio EDAS per ulteriori dettagli (http://egnos-user-support.essp-sas.eu/new_egnos_ops/?q=content/egnos-sdds).

    Il secondo problema che è necessario affrontare per ottenere una soluzione di posizione avanzata EGNOS con lo smartphone è l'accesso alle misurazioni GPS (dati grezzi) poiché le correzioni EGNOS devono essere applicate sulle misurazioni GPS e non sopra la soluzione di posizione GPS. Anche se ci sono diversi chipset che forniscono dati grezzi come output, non siamo a conoscenza di alcun smartphone che li sta attualmente montando. Quindi, per l'accesso alle misurazioni GPS sarebbe richiesto un ricevitore esterno.

    Si consiglia di visitare la sezione dei toolkit EGNOS del portale EGNOS (http://egnos-portal.gsa.europa.eu/developer-platform/egnos-toolkits); in particolare, potrebbe essere interessante per te dare un'occhiata all'SDK di EGNOS. L'SDK EGNOS è nato con lo scopo di fornire un buon punto di partenza per coloro che desiderano sviluppare applicazioni basate su EGNOS negli smartphone. Questo è un software per Android, che dovrebbe facilitare le attività di programmazione per l'installazione di tale soluzione, in quanto include, almeno parzialmente, il codice per l'interfacciamento con un ricevitore esterno tramite Bluetooth per il recupero delle misurazioni GPS, la connessione a un servizio SISNeT per recuperare i messaggi EGNOS e il calcolo della soluzione EGNOS. Una semplice guida per l'utente, incluso il codice sorgente, è disponibile per il download al http://egnos-portal.gsa.europa.eu/developer-platform/egnos-toolkits/egnos-sdk/download-egnos-sdk

    Tuttavia, l'SDK EGNOS non è ancora pienamente compatibile con il servizio SISNeT EDAS come originariamente previsto e supporta solo il servizio SISNeT ESA. Purtroppo, non siamo i proprietari di questo strumento, ma siamo in contatto con l'Agenzia del GNSS europeo (GSA) per analizzare questo problema di compatibilità e, se necessario, adottare le misure appropriate.

    Inoltre, Lefebure NTRIP Client è un'altra applicazione che può anche consentire di utilizzare un ricevitore esterno per ottenere i dati grezzi GPS. Il client NTRIP è il software di cui hai bisogno vicino al rover, in sostituzione di GNSS Internet Radio. Ottiene i dati da Internet e li invia alla porta seriale da utilizzare (in genere tramite porta seriale). Questa applicazione è disponibile per PC Windows e dispositivi Android. Come l'EGNOS SDK, questa applicazione consente all'utente di ricevere dati da un ricevitore GNSS esterno tramite l'interfaccia Bluetooth quando viene utilizzato su smartphone. Puoi trovare maggiori informazioni al seguente link: http://lefebure.com/software/ntripclient

    Un'altra soluzione per calcolare la tua posizione è RTKLib. RTKLIB è un pacchetto di programmi open source per il posizionamento standard e preciso con GNSS. Tuttavia, questo strumento non può essere utilizzato tramite smartphone, è necessario avviarlo da un computer. Ulteriori informazioni relative a questo strumento si trovano al seguente link: http://www.rtklib.com

    Se avete bisogno di ulteriori chiarimenti, non esitate a contattarci.

    Con i migliori saluti,

    L'EGNOS Helpdesk